
Tragic Moped Accident Claims Life in Uptown Charlotte
News Summary A moped accident in Uptown Charlotte led to the death of 59-year-old Leon Willis on Friday night. The collision involved his moped and a Dodge Charger, leaving the community in shock. This incident emphasizes the importance of road safety, especially for smaller vehicles. As investigations continue, residents are reminded of the need for vigilance on the roads. Tragic Moped Accident Claims Life in Uptown Charlotte In a heartbreaking